Company Overview – About NADRA
The National Database & Registration Authority (NADRA) is a leading government organization in Pakistan responsible for maintaining citizens’ identity records, issuing Computerized National Identity Cards (CNICs), and developing secure database systems. Known for its innovative technology and efficient service delivery, NADRA plays a critical role in digital governance, data protection, and secure identity management.
